Government Surveillance Is Your Friend Here
Yeah, you read that right. New laws force betting companies to monitor every player and track every dollar, as Albania wants to build a completely regulated market. This aggressive oversight actually protects you. Think of it as mandatory transparency that keeps operators honest and accountable. State authorities monitor every single payment in real time—deposits trigger instant government logging, and payouts are recorded immediately. If a platform tries to short you on winnings or play games with your bankroll, the state has a full audit trail.
Operators must incorporate thorough identity checks directly into sign-up processes, ensuring only eligible users access betting sites. All user information is protected by mandatory data security practices. This rigid framework was deliberately designed to strangle the black market—and it works. Unlicensed websites cannot meet legal standards, making them uncompetitive, while the state believes robust requirements will encourage players to migrate to legitimate, transparent platforms. Game Quality and Software: Know Your RTP Game
Reputable casinos partner with leading software developers known for innovative games, high-quality graphics, and fair play algorithms—familiarize yourself with major providers like NetEnt, Microgaming, Evolution Gaming, and Playtech, renowned for their reliability and game fairness. This matters because a sketchy operator using unknown software is a massive red flag. When evaluating a casino’s game selection, consider the variety of game types, the number of games available, the RTP percentages, and the availability of progressive jackpots.
The RTP (return-to-player) percentage is your bread and butter for slots. You want higher RTPs because that’s the money coming back to you long-term. Progressive jackpot slots are seductive, but understand they often have lower base RTPs—they’re entertainment with a shot at glory, not consistent earners. Licensed platforms in Albania must disclose RTP data transparently, so use that info strategically. Choose your games with your head, not your gut, and you’ll last longer in the game.

How do I verify if an Albanian online casino is actually licensed?
Check the casino’s footer or ‘About’ section for the licensing authority name, license number, and validity dates. Visit the regulatory body’s official website to confirm the license is active. In Albania, the strict 10-license limit means there aren’t many legit operators—so if you can’t find documented proof, it’s almost certainly unlicensed. Don’t guess. Take sixty seconds and verify it properly.
What should I do if an online casino refuses to pay my winnings?
This is exactly why licensing matters. Licensed operators are subject to government oversight, financial auditing, and dispute resolution requirements. Your first move is to contact the casino’s customer support with documentation of your winning session. If they stonewall you, escalate to the regulatory authority that issued their license and file a formal complaint. The government monitors all transactions in real time, so you’ve got leverage. The black market sites? Zero recourse.
